Flood damage cleanup services involve the removal of water from properties affected by flooding events, followed by comprehensive drying and dehumidification processes. These services aim to eliminate excess moisture that can cause further damage or promote mold growth. Technicians typically utilize specialized equipment such as industrial-grade pumps, moisture meters, and high-powered dehumidifiers to restore the property to a safe and dry condition. Proper cleanup helps prevent structural deterioration and reduces the risk of secondary issues related to water intrusion.
Flood damage cleanup addresses common problems associated with water intrusion, including warped flooring, weakened drywall, and compromised insulation. Standing water can also lead to mold and mildew growth, which pose health risks and can be costly to remediate if not addressed promptly. By removing water and thoroughly drying affected areas, cleanup services help mitigate these issues, minimizing long-term damage and restoring the safety and integrity of the property.

The overview below groups typical Flood Damage Cleanup proj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Denton County,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Initial Cleanup Costs - The cost for initial flood damage cleanup typically ranges from $1,000 to $5,000, depending on the extent of water intrusion and debris removal. Smaller incidents may be on the lower end, while extensive flooding can push costs higher.
Water Extraction Expenses - Water extraction services generally cost between $500 and $2,500. The price varies based on the size of the affected area and the amount of water that needs to be removed.
Mold Remediation Costs - Mold removal after flood damage can range from $1,500 to $6,000, depending on the severity of mold growth and affected materials. Larger or more contaminated areas tend to increase the overall expense.
Structural Drying Fees - Structural drying services typically cost between $1,000 and $4,000. Costs depend on the size of the space and the complexity of drying and moisture removal required.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is flood damage cleanup? Flood damage cleanup involves removing water, drying affected areas, and restoring property after flooding incidents to prevent further damage and mold growth.
How quickly should flood cleanup be performed? Prompt action is recommended to minimize property damage, mold development, and structural issues; contacting local cleanup professionals promptly is advised.
What services do flood damage cleanup providers offer? They typically offer water extraction, drying, mold remediation, and property restoration services tailored to flood-affected areas.
Is mold removal part of flood damage cleanup? Yes, mold remediation is often included to address mold growth resulting from moisture exposure during flooding.
How can I prepare my property for flood damage cleanup? Ensure access to affected areas and remove valuable or sensitive items to facilitate efficient cleanup by professionals.
